1. Fabric First: Stay Sharp Without Melting
Forget heavy wool or synthetics—they’ll have you sweating through your vows or someone else’s. Choose breathable, lightweight fabrics that scream summer sophistication:
Linen – Classic, breezy, and a summer go-to. Yes, it wrinkles, but it wrinkles chicly.
Lightweight wool – A refined alternative that holds shape and resists creasing.
Cotton blends – Ideal for relaxed weddings or outdoor ceremonies.

3. Color Me Wedding-Ready
Ditch the funeral black unless it’s an ultra-formal evening affair. Instead, lean into the season:
Light grey – Sleek, modern, and endlessly versatile
Pale blue – A summer classic that flatters most skin tones
Sand or cream – Effortlessly cool, especially with a crisp white shirt
Pastels – Lilac, mint, sage—when done right, they’re style power moves
Tie it all together with accessories that pop, but don’t scream. Think pocket squares, loafers, or a smart watch.
4. Dress Code Decode: What They Really Mean
Formal / Black Tie: Dinner jacket or tux. Tailored to perfection. Period.
Smart Casual: Think jacket, open collar, tailored trousers. No tie needed—but only if the fit is on point.
Garden Party Chic: Light suit, maybe a linen blend. Don’t forget sunglasses that say “gentleman,” not “festival headliner.”
